Your Team will include the best available legal and
non-legal professionals with the expertise to address your specific
environmental issues. As explained in ELN Philosophy, we will help you find
the best attorney and other team members for your specific issue, even if
that excludes ELN. Unlike many attorneys in larger firms who accept matters
with which they have little familiarity in order to meet billable hour
requirements and support exorbitant overhead costs, we provide an honest
appraisal of our expertise and will often refer clients to other attorneys
or professionals who can more effectively address your specific issue. If we
decide ELN is best for you, the following explains how we build Your Team.

| Douglas Morrison founded Environmental Law Northwest in
2002. After 8 years as “in house” corporate counsel, and 8 more years as a
“big firm” attorney, he formed ELN to increase the focus on service to
clients and to provide more cost effective solutions to environmental
problems. The details and history of his career and education are detailed
in his resume. Doug practices in Oregon, Washington and Alaska, and can
bring a wealth of knowledge on how other jurisdictions are handling a matter
to help influence your case. |
 |
Doug is well known for his expertise in the field of air
quality and Clean Air Act matters. He frequently speaks at conferences and
educational seminars, and is a longstanding member and participant in the
Air & Waste Management Association and its Pacific Northwest International
Section (PNWIS). In addition to his Bar Memberships, he is also a long time
member of TAPPI, the Technical Association of the Pulp and Paper
Association.

Other Attorneys. ELN associates with other independent attorneys as needed. This provides the highest degree of flexibility and assures that we put
together the best team for each project. If your case appears destined for
litigation, we will assist you in finding the best courtroom attorney
available. If the case presents novel legal issues that require significant
legal research, we have available skilled research attorneys to do that
work.
Technical and Scientific Consultants. Cost effective resolution of many
environmental issues requires the participation of a team member with
technical or scientific skills. ELN has extensive contacts within the
consulting community and can find the person or firm that is positioned best
to assist on any given project. It is imperative that your consultant have
knowledge and experience in the regulatory arena, and we know who the
experts are. Our experience is that many environmental engineers and
scientists who have worked in the field for some time are more adept at the
functions normally provided by paralegals, legal assistants and even
associates at the larger law firms. This includes functions as simple as
document handling and management to more difficult functions such as
regulatory research. |
